In order to prevent the direct contact of the tank 4 with the hot water W, although a heat insulating jacket member 26 may be provided to surround the coffee tank 4 to form an air space therebetween, influence of the temperature of the hot water W upon the coffee C cannot be pletely avoided even though the jacket 26 is arranged. In addition, as the cock 1 is usually positioned outside the casing 50 in the air, temperature of a first cup of coffee after a nouse long period is low in parison with that of the coffee C in the tank 4 because at first heat of the coffee C is spent for warming the cock 1 and the temperature of the succeeding cup of coffee would be again about 93℃ 97℃ . Thus, cups of coffee having uniform and desirable temperature cannot be obtained through the cock 1. Moreover, it is impossible to adjust the temperature of prepared hot drink in the storage tank so as to be suitable for kinds of drinks. When a certain amount of hot water W has been spent on for brewing coffee and taking out of several cups of coffee and the water level in the tank 2 lowers, the level detector 11 operates to control the electromagic water supply valve 14 so as to supply water into a bottom portion of the tank 2 from a water source such as water service through a pipe 27 connected thereto. Since the supplied water is cold, it will stay at the bottom portion of the tank 2 and cool the coffee tank 4 if the bottom thereof is positioned at a relatively low position. In order to obviate this advantage, it is required to locate the coffee tank 4 at a relatively high level in the ta nk 4, which fact makes the volume of the tank 2 enlarge and requires much time to heat up the water in the tank to a predetermined temperature. Moreover, the manufacture of a large tank will bring about constructional problem such as welding work and require much time and expense for the manufacture. In order to obviate the defects of the automatic coffee urn of the type described above, is provided an automatic coffee urn in which a coffee storage tank is located in a casing independently of a hot water tank, for example, as described in . Pat. No. 3,149,556 to James S. Martin. In James, a coffee storage tank is located independently of a hot water tank and heated by a heater disposed only at the bottom of the storage tank. However, since the storage tank is heated only from the bottom, the whole wall structure of the storage tank is not uniformly heated and temperature difference exists at upper and lower portions thereof, ., the brewed coffee in the storage tank. Therefore, the coffee having a constant temperature cannot be obtained successively. SUMMARY OF THE INVENTION An object of this invention is to obviate defects of a prior art apparatus and provide a hot drink maker capable of obtaining cups of the hot drink successively having substantially the same temperature suitable for drinking. Another object of this invention is to provide a hot drink maker in which a hot water tank and a prepared hot drink tank are independently located and maintained so as to always keep predetermined temperature, respectively. According to this invention, there is provided a hot drink maker to be installed in a food service shop or restaurant prising, a casing provided with an opening at a front wall thereof, a hot water tank located in the casing and filled with hot water heated to a predetermined temperature, means for controlling water supply into the hot water tank, a funnel filled with material for preparing hot drink and detachably fitted in the opening, a spray head located above the funnel, a hot water supply pipe interconnecting the hot water tank and the spray head for supplying the hot water from the hot water tank into the funnel, a storage tank for storing prepared hot drink disposed in the casing just below the funnel, a heat insulating box arranged so as to surround The storage tank with space there between, a heater disposed in the space for heating uniformly the stock tank to be a predetermined temperature, and a cock for taking out the prepared hat drink in the storage tank through an outlet pipe extending from the bottom of the storage tank.
